
About the event
Join our panel of alumni entrepreneurs as they discuss their experiences of building a successful business, and share their advice for those looking to start and grow their own businesses.
There will also be an opportunity for the audience to ask questions and network over refreshments.
Students attending can earn points for the Westminster Employability Award, and level 4 and level 5 students who attend can count this towards work-based learning hours.
This event is part of the What it Takes alumni speaker event series, run by the Alumni Relations Office at the University of Westminster. This event is organised in collaboration with Westminster Enterprise Network.

Mahfuza Begum, Founder, by Bdsha (Accounting BSc, 2024)
Mahfuza Begum is an Accounting graduate from 2024 and the founder of by BDSHA, which she launched in 2023 during her second year at university. Before starting her business, Mahfuza gained extensive retail experience, significantly shaping the customer service at her company. She is currently also at PwC as a graduate, studying for her ACA while balancing her growing business.
During her time at university, Mahfuza created some pieces to wear for herself, and many of her peers requested that she make these pieces available for purchase online. The diverse environment at her university, with many Muslim females, helped spread the word about her business. The business began with a photoshoot in her bedroom, and by the second month, due to high demand, by BDSHA launched internationally. The brand has since built communities in the United States, Europe, and Australia.
Mahfuza is working towards her first pop-up in early spring, where she plans to invite modest fashion influencers and further build her growing community. She runs the business alone but is looking to build a small team to specialise in different areas as the business grows. Despite the growth, Mahfuza remains very hands-on, still photographing, editing, and marketing all content herself.

Chair: Dr Spinder Dhaliwal, Reader in Entrepreneurship, Westminster Business School, University of Westminster
Dr Spinder Dhaliwal is a Reader in Entrepreneurship at Westminster University Business School where she leads the Entrepreneurship Research Group and is the Director of PhD Programmes for the School.
Spinder has written extensively about entrepreneurship and the business community and her latest book which she edited, Cases on Entrepreneurship and Diversity (Edward Elgar Publishing) has recently been released. She is the author of The Millennial Millionaire, how young entrepreneurs turn their dreams into business (Palgrave). She compiled Britain’s Richest Asians reflecting her long held interest in the field. Her previous book, Making a Fortune – Learning from the Asian Phenomenon (Capstone) has been noted widely. Her study Silent Contributors - Asian Female Entrepreneurs and Women in Business highlights the neglected issue of the contribution of Asian women to both entrepreneurship and the management of family businesses.
